We're recruiting experienced CNC Machinists to join a well-established precision engineering business based in Mansfield.
These opportunities are suited to individuals with experience in CNC setting, operating, manual milling or multi-axis machining.
Working within a modern manufacturing environment, you'll be responsible for producing high-quality precision components while maintaining the highest standards of quality and safety.
Key Responsibilities
- Set and operate CNC milling machines.
- Operate manual milling machinery where required.
- Produce precision components to engineering drawings.
- Read and interpret technical drawings and specifications.
- Load materials, tooling and fixtures.
- Monitor machining operations and make adjustments where required.
- Carry out rework, finishing and deburring of components.
- Inspect components using a range of measuring equipment, including Verniers, Micrometers, Bore Gauges and Height Gauges.
- Change cutting tools and complete routine machine maintenance.
- Work to tight tolerances and high quality standards.
- Identify machining issues and support continuous improvement.
- Maintain a clean, safe and organised working environment.
About You
You'll ideally have
- Previous experience as a CNC Machinist, CNC Setter, CNC Operator or Manual Miller.
- Experience working with CNC milling machinery.
- Multi-axis machining experience would be advantageous.
- Ability to read and interpret engineering drawings.
- Experience using precision measuring equipment.
- Good understanding of machining processes and quality standards.
- Experience working to tight tolerances.
- A proactive approach with excellent attention to detail.
- The ability to work independently and as part of a team.
